Xcode无法安装基于ruby的插件问题的解决
2016-06-17 08:54
537 查看
Xcode有时需要安装一些第三方插件,很多插件是基于ruby的,确切的说是基于ruby gem的!
但是在国内有一个很尴尬的情况,就是官方的gems网站:https://rubygems.org
![](http://img.blog.csdn.net/20160617084133937)
的安全连接往往很不稳定,导致出现以下情况:
出现上述的错误原因是无法读取rubygems.org中的latest_specs.gz文件.
我们这时怎么能放弃呢!?我们需要想办法修改gem的源文件,添加一个新的稳定的url即可,国内的淘宝链接相当不错,打开控制台,输入如下命令:
但是在国内有一个很尴尬的情况,就是官方的gems网站:https://rubygems.org
的安全连接往往很不稳定,导致出现以下情况:
sudo gem install cocoapods Password: ERROR: Could not find a valid gem 'cocoapods' (>= 0), here is why: Unable to download data from https://rubygems.org/ - Errno::ECONNREFUSED: Connection refused - connect(2) (https://rubygems.org/latest_specs.4.8.gz)
出现上述的错误原因是无法读取rubygems.org中的latest_specs.gz文件.
我们这时怎么能放弃呢!?我们需要想办法修改gem的源文件,添加一个新的稳定的url即可,国内的淘宝链接相当不错,打开控制台,输入如下命令:
//首先删除原来的源 gem source -r https://rubygems.org/ //添加淘宝源 gem source -a https://ruby.taobao.org //可选步骤,再把ruby gems源添加到最后 gem source -a https://rubygems.org/[/code]
我们看一下修改后的gem源文件:gem source *** CURRENT SOURCES *** https://ruby.taobao.org https://rubygems.org/
现在再试一下任何gem的安装,速度不要太爽啊!
其实遇到ruby gems源无法访问的情况还有另一个办法,不过比较麻烦罢了.就是登录https://rubygems.org网址然后手动将所有gem及其依赖文件统统下载到本地再安装,但是遇到依赖很多的情况下非常麻烦,所以还是建议使用淘宝源吧 ;]
相关文章推荐
- Xcode无法安装基于ruby的插件问题的解决
- Xcode无法安装基于ruby的插件问题的解决
- CocoaPods安装
- Elastic Search安装及使用
- windows7下安装ruby,rubyGems和devkit
- Ruby常用文件操作代码实例
- ruby 文件操作
- Ubuntu安装ruby:使用RVM
- ruby操作excel文件
- ruby操作excel(从打开-输入信息-保存-etc)
- ruby 关于目录操作
- Ruby语言学习系列--基本的ruby语法
- Ruby on Rails教程 和Ruby&Rails 入门大全,对新手很有用
- CocoaPods 1.0 最新安装及问题
- Ruby 冒泡排序
- Ruby读取Excel文件的两种方法
- [Ruby笔记]24.Ruby全局变量 $global_variable
- Ruby的语法和语言特性总结
- CocoaPods使用总结
- word chains ruby